Output 3593336d74a10bfa554b7da6b9ff34102d88c2416f57355af3b0c9a37fedbe20:43

value
19989344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48b03b057c3d86f670425893010c62f956d49c21 OP_EQUAL
address
38KMh4xLuoZYvLGtmp5fFqqBCucLBnPzXF
transaction
3593336d74a10bfa554b7da6b9ff34102d88c2416f57355af3b0c9a37fedbe20
spent
true